Summary

Yantis Elementary is a small, rural PK-5 school in Yantis, TX, serving just 155 students within the Yantis Independent School District (Isd), where over 71% of students qualify for free or reduced lunch. The school has experienced a dramatic academic decline, dropping from a 3-star rating in the 64th percentile in 2020-2021 to a 0-star rating in the 9th percentile in 2025-2026, a much steeper fall than nearby schools like Alba-Golden Elementary (54th percentile) and Quitman Elementary (57th percentile), which have maintained their standing.

Despite a very low student-to-teacher ratio of 11.4:1—the best among nearby schools and a potential advantage for individualized attention—test scores are critically low. In 2025-2026, only 12.5% of 5th graders were proficient in math (compared to the state average of 47.38%), and just 25.93% of 3rd graders were proficient in reading (state average: 51.08%). Even Rains Intermediate, a similarly challenged school serving a high-poverty population 12.78 miles away, outperformed Yantis, with 30% proficiency in 3rd-grade reading and 25% in 5th-grade math. Science has been a persistent weak point, with only 8.7% of 5th graders proficient in 2024-2025, far below the state average of 29.57% and scores at Alba-Golden Elementary (46.81%) and Quitman Elementary (32.99%).

The school’s low spending of $10,090 per student (2020-2021) is less than Winnsboro Elementary ($12,970) and Alba-Golden Elementary ($10,651), but the favorable student-teacher ratio suggests the issue lies in instructional effectiveness rather than resources. The data points to an urgent need for a comprehensive review of curriculum and support systems, especially in math and science, to reverse this trend and better serve all students.
